No more teasers.  It's a detailed look at Ronnie Fieg's latest collab with New Balance for the 'Daytona' 1600.  Inspired by Ronnie's childhood trips to Daytona Beach, FL with his family, this premium take on the 1600 silhouette features a blend of sandy tan perforated leathers and accents in navy blue and pink.  Hear the full story from the Kith NYC leader himself.

Via Ronnie Fieg:

I’ve been working on this shoe for over 15 months now and after dozens of trials I feel ready to put out a shoe that represents something so special to me. A lot of my projects are based off of my favorite things, with this one being no different. The “Daytona” 1600 is directly inspired by trips to Daytona Beach in Florida that I use to take with my family when I was younger. Something I always cherished and appreciated.

The Ronnie Fieg x New Balance “Daytona” 1600 comes blocked with three micro-perforated leathers. The heel consists of a tan luggage leather, the saddle is a 1H brushed off white nubuck, and finishing off the shoe is a bolded navy oily pigskin. Matching navy accents are seen on the branded heel, “N” side panel patch, and on the midsole and sockliner that come together perfectly. Pink accents finish off the set of co-branded lace locks on the front, the same “N” side panel patch, on detailed sections of the toebox and under the tongue. An ABZORB cushioned midsole adds high profile shock absorption for comfort to each pair.

3M detailing in pink, white, and ultramarine coincide with the three sets of laces included. Co-branded white laces are complemented by a beige flat lace and a two-tone rope lace. Each pair of shoes will come packaged with a special set of Kith x Stance “Daytona” Super invisible socks.

The Ronnie Fieg x New Balance 100 "Daytona" will release exclusively at both Kith NYC locations on Black Friday(Nov. 29) starting at 6 AM for a retail price of $175.  Following the in-store release will be an online drop at 11AM EST at KithNYC.com.
